Wall-Mounted
When it is about electric fireplaces, wall-mounted options are an excellent option for those looking to put their fireplace in a wall without cutting the walls or frame an opening. They come with mounting brackets that allow you to place the fireplace directly onto a wall just like a flat-screen TV or picture. They can be installed yourself, but you may require a second pair if the fireplace is big. They are also great for those who rent their home and are easily taken down when it's time to move. They don't even leave a hole on the wall.
Certain models of wall-mounted stone fireplaces can be constructed flush with the wall to give a clean appearance or to incorporate them into the wall to give them more depth. Certain models, like the Napoleon Allure Vertical Series, have a trim skirt that allows you to conceal the protrusion of the firebox. You can also change the appearance of these units by choosing different flame and LED background color settings to match your decor.

Mantel
A lot of these electric fireplaces come with a mantel that looks like an old-fashioned fireplace with wood burning. These electric fireplaces are an excellent choice for those who wish to look like an in-built Fireplace Insert, but do not want to make structural changes to their home or pay the high costs of installing one. They're also safe for kids and pets to be around, as they don't emit flames or fumes that would be hazardous for anyone who is near them.
You can utilize some electric fireplaces with mantels with or without heat. This lets you enjoy the effects of flames all year round. If you choose to utilize them with heat, it's common for these models to come with a setting that lets you manage the amount of heat produced by the firebox. You can usually adjust this using an remote control, Alexa, or a smartphone app. Some of the best electric fireplaces have a feature that can sense when you're in the room, and automatically turn the fireplace on or off.

Freestanding
Freestanding electric fireplaces are able to stand on their own in a room. Some come with an element of base that enhances the look and others are designed to sit on top of an even surface.
The latter type is the Costway 20-Inch Freestanding Electric Fireplace is one of our top choices and has a a sleek, rounded design that earned high scores in our tests due to its appealing design. It is also ready to use right from the package, without any installation required. In addition to low and high temperature settings, it also has a timer you can set using the hidden control panel, or by using the remote.
In our tests, we discovered the flames to be incredibly realistic and the logs shone with a look that was reminiscent of real fire. This model is also noted for its simple controls and easy operation, including the power switch, heater control and a temperature dial. This is beneficial since it lets you choose your preferred setting without having to juggle the controls on the unit.
This freestanding fireplace model also has the ability to be used with no heating. In fact, we discovered that the flames could produce an amazing ambient glow even when the heater is off. You can take pleasure in the warm and cozy appearance at any time.
However, we did notice that this particular model doesn't offer the same level of warmth as some of our other choices. This is because the heating technique is convection, not radiant. However we were able to feel the warmth from up to 4.5 feet away. The temperature settings of this device can be adjusted via the remote control, and it has four different flame effects to choose from. This unit is safe because it has an overheat protection system and its top stays cool. It can be used to display your decor items. It is also CSA Group certified and has an extremely sturdy construction that stood against the pounding of our test subjects.
